Copyright infringement is no joke, but justice has been served. Literally.ย Things are looking up for DC Comics who won a court decision earlier this week.The Batmobile was deemed a character based on traits,ย andย a few other assets. In the lawsuit, theย Batmobile was likened to an actual character. Judge Sandra Segal Ikuta gave the final decision in an appeals court earlier this week.

DC Comics found itself in the middle of aย copyright and publishing rights lawsuit against a replica business. Gotham Garage,ย specialized in replicating the Batmobile, Mach 5 and more.

Not surprisingly, the news cameย out in favor of Batmanโ€™s creator company. An appeal courtย judge ruled that the Batmobile was unique, or distinctive,ย enough to be considered an actual character of the 1960’s popular televisionย show, starring Adam West. Theย appeal court rejected claims that DC Comics did not have a copyright interest in the Batmobile. Therefore, the company would be held responsible for infringing upon DC Comics’ publishing and copyright interests. DC Comics, Inc is the publishing unit of DC Entertainment, a company of Warner Bros. Entertainment.ย DC Comics is responsible for successful comic book franchises such as, Wonder Woman, Superman, Green Lantern, and Green Arrow.

A company named, Mark Towleโ€™s Gotham Garage, was on the short end of the dispute. Towleโ€™s offered aย specialty service in creating replicas of the Batmobile based on the 1960 television series. The replicas reportedly sold for roughly $90,000. Other replicas were inspired by the 1989, Tim Burton directed, Batman movie starring Michael Keaton and Jack Nicholson.

DC Comics shared the Joker’s smile as Judge Sandra Segal Ikuta passed the final ruling this week.

[gap height=”15″]

โ€œIn addition to its status as Batmanโ€™s loyal bat-themed sidekick complete with the character traits and physical characteristics described aboveโ€ฆIt is not merely a stock character.” said Ikuta.
